skyeye-1.3.5 编译过程中,提示文件未找到:
加入 gtk 编译选项:
glibconfig.h: No such file or directory
glibconfig.h 和 gtk.h 一样,是 gtk 界面库的头文件。如果 gtk 已经安装,那么原因就是 编译链接选项没有正确指定 ,因此 gcc 找不到 gtk 的位置。
make[2]: Entering directory '/home/xxx/skyeye-1.3.5_rc1/device'
...
glibconfig.h: No such file or directory
...
make[2]: Leaving directory '/home/xxx/skyeye-1.3.5_rc1/device'
异常发生在编译 /home/xxx/skyeye-1.3.5_rc1/device 下的 Makefile 时。
打开这个 Makefile:
cd skyeye-1.3.5_rc1/device
sudo gedit Makefile
加入 gtk 编译选项:
---376: CFLAGS = -g -O2
+++376: CFLAGS = -g -O2 `pkg-config --cflags --